I’m pretty simple when it comes to makeup. Sometimes I try to branch out and buy some eyeliner or something, but it never seems to “stick.” Meaning, I might try it a couple times, but it always seems too complicated to use much.
I’ve been using the same shade of lipstick every day for probably 100 years… even when I buy a new lipstick, it’s a variation of the “spiced coffee” type of shade.
So when I got this little black box in the mail from Mary Kay, I had no idea what to expect. Something I’d try once and then bury in my “too complicated” makeup drawer? Or something that might make its way into my normal rotation?
I peeked inside and this is what I found:
- Mary Kay Compact Mini with Mineral Eye and Cheek Colors
- Mary Kay Crème Lipstick in Fuchsia
- Mary Kay Lash Love Mascara
- Mary Kay TimeWise Microdermabrasion Set
I dove into the makeup right away, while Anneliese watched me curiously. The blush was pretty safe, and the shadows were colors that I wouldn’t normally go for (er, I don’t normally wear shadow at all) but I knew the purple would look great with my green eyes.
The lipstick, in fuchsia, was something I’d NEVER pick out for myself, but the color was fabulous with my skin tone, and it went on smoothly and didn’t dry out my lips. I’ve worn it a few times since my first trial, and I like that it can be really bold, or you can blot it away to make it more of a stain.
I almost never wear mascara either, but this was really easy to apply and I like the way it made my eyes POP. It definitely won’t be a part of my daily routine, but I’ll probably brush some on if I’m “dressing up” or getting pictures taken or something.
See? Pretty colors, easy to wear. Love it.
I have no photos of the microdermabrasion set in use, sorry. My usual face-washing routine is to exfoliate a bit with hot water and a washcloth in the shower. Yeah, that’s it. If I feel like I’m getting “cloggy” I’ll add an oil cleanse (oil cleansing method) to the mix. So this is something different for me too.
Step 1 is a sandy-feeling exfoliator. I smoothed it on, being careful to avoid my eyes, but during the rinsing process I did get some in my eyes, and it hurt a lot.
Step 2 is a serum you smooth on to moisturize the skin you just exposed. It feels pretty nice.
My skin felt good after using the set, but I’m not sure how often I’ll do it, especially since I’ll be afraid of getting the scratchies in my eyes again. Not to mention that I don’t really spend a lot of time washing my face… during showers is about it.
